A jangly, feel-good, folk-pop-rock song from the first all-female, self-founded rock group to be signed to and release an album on a major record label.

The song was written by June Millington, recorded by the band in December 1971 at Apple Studios in London, UK. Examples of June's excellent slide guitar playing can be heard on this track!

Before the Runaways, the Bangles, the Go-Gos, etc., there was FANNY.

David Bowie said of Fanny (Rolling Stone, 29 December 1999):
"One of the most important female bands in American rock has been buried without a trace. And that is Fanny. They were one of the finest... rock bands of their time, in about 1973. They were extraordinary... they're as important as anybody else who's ever been, ever; it just wasn't their time."

Fanny were (original lineup, 1969 - 1974):

June Millington - acoustic and slide guitars, vocals
Jean Millington - bass, guitars, vocals
Nickey Barclay - keyboards, guitars, vocals
Alice de Buhr - drums, percussion
